めいあん
noun
excellent idea; brilliant plan
1. excellent idea; brilliant plan; bright suggestion
A particularly good or clever idea or plan. Often used when someone comes up with an unexpectedly effective solution.
それは名案(めいあん)だ!
That's a brilliant idea!
(なに)名案(めいあん)はありませんか。
Do you have any good ideas?
みんなで(はな)()ったら、名案(めいあん)()かんだ。
When we all talked it over, a brilliant idea came to us.

USAGE:
名案(めいあん) is an approving term for a clever or effective idea. It is often used as an exclamation when someone suggests a good plan.

COMMON COLLOCATIONS:

  • 名案(めいあん)()かぶ (a brilliant idea comes to mind)
  • 名案(めいあん)()る (a good idea emerges)
  • 名案(めいあん)(おも)いつく (to think of an excellent idea)

SIMILAR WORDS:
妙案(みょうあん) also means a clever idea, but implies an even more ingenious or unexpected quality. 良案(りょうあん) is a more neutral "good plan" without the emphatic praise of 名案(めいあん).
